Output 61f7c6d038825c71fb38d4210ac6d5447439b3d1d5b10148805392c665cf53d3:10

value
51826154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38612684d1a5f2af4485b85c289e6aae70ab1c25 OP_EQUAL
address
MD3GTJfDE3qrbuDyvkJaJNs5SgzhWWbqLC
transaction
61f7c6d038825c71fb38d4210ac6d5447439b3d1d5b10148805392c665cf53d3
spent
true